Falls Threat Analysis Tool (FRAT) is a 4-item falls-risk testing tool for sub-acute and domestic care. The FRAT has 3 sections: drop threat standing, risk factor list, and action plan. A Loss Danger Status includes information about history of current falls, medicines, psychological and cognitive status of the person.


If the person scores on a risk aspect, the equivalent number of factors are counted to the person's autumn danger score in the box to the much. If an individual's fall danger rating amounts to 5 or higher, the individual goes to high threat for drops. If the patient scores just four factors or lower, they are still at some danger of dropping, and the nurse ought to utilize their ideal professional analysis to take care of all fall danger variables as part of an alternative treatment plan.

Fall Risk-Increasing Medications (FRID) describes the drugs well-recorded to be associated with enhanced loss risk. These make up but are not restricted to anti-hypertensives, anti-psychotics, narcotics, sedatives, and anticholinergics. Recent studies have exposed that long-term use of proton pump inhibitors (PPIs) enhanced the risk of drops (Lapumnuaypol et al., 2019).


Enhanced physical fitness reduces the risk for falls and limits injury that Web Site is received when loss transpires. Land and water-based workout programs might be likewise valuable on equilibrium and stride and therefore minimize the risk for falls. Water exercise may contribute a favorable benefit on balance and gait for women 65 years and older.


Chair Rise Exercise is a basic sit-to-stand workout that assists strengthen the muscular tissues in the thighs and butts and improves wheelchair and self-reliance. The objective is to do Chair Increase workouts without making use of hands as the client becomes stronger. See sources section for an in-depth direction on how to perform Chair Surge exercise.
